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0408383 93819767 46
4519 68093
4519 68093
7815 142809707 31828865 5141332701 86
All about undefined
Interested in learning more?
4519 68093
7815 142809707 31828865 5141332701 86
See more
82 0336 857
71831290502 056 1071
See more
170516424 31529 35298458887
6435912 13 32198
See more